The Delhi National Capital Region stands as India's most dynamic real estate market, where ancient wisdom meets contemporary living. As property prices soar and urban stress intensifies, an increasing number of homebuyers are turning to Vastu Shastra principles to guide their purchasing decisions. This comprehensive analysis explores how traditional architectural science influences modern property choices across Delhi, Gurgaon, Noida, and Faridabad.

The Growing Influence of Vastu in Property Decisions

Real Estate reveals a striking trend in metropolitan areas. Recent market research indicates that approximately 80% of Indian homebuyers in metro cities now consider Vastu compliance as an essential factor when purchasing property.

"Real estate buyers are increasingly prioritizing Vastu-compliant homes in bustling metro cities like Mumbai, Pune, Bangalore, and Delhi"

This shift represents more than cultural tradition. Atul Projects explains that modern Vastu compliance is "driven by a blend of cultural, psychological, and financial factors" as urban developments increasingly incorporate natural light and ventilation principles that align with traditional Vastu guidelines.

Market Data and Investment Implications

Vastu Agent AI: provides compelling market evidence, noting that "73% of Indian homebuyers—and a growing segment of wellness-conscious global buyers—actively seek Vastu-compliant properties." The research highlights a dramatic market scenario where similar properties can have vastly different outcomes based on Vastu compliance.

"Property B triggers a bidding war and closes in three weeks at a 12% premium. The difference is that Property B faced East with an unblocked Northeast corner, while Property A had a South-West entrance and a kitchen in the North-East"

The financial impact is substantial, with Vastu compliance influencing "₹50 lakh crore worth of residential transactions" across India's real estate sector.

Regional Market Dynamics in Delhi NCR

NCR Market Overview

ANAROCK Research reports that NCR's residential market has shown remarkable resilience, with "new launch of approx. 53,000 units and sales of nearly 62,000 units in 2024." The market has evolved significantly, with "many peripheral areas emerging as attractive housing destinations."

The research indicates that NCR had approximately 85,900 unsold units at the end of 2024, representing nearly 16% of total unsold stock across India's top 7 cities. This inventory situation creates opportunities for buyers to find Vastu-compliant properties with better negotiating power.

Gurgaon: Premium Segment Leadership

Gurgaon's luxury real estate market demonstrates sophisticated integration of Vastu principles. Elite Gurgaon Estates observes that "many builders at the moment are presenting" Vastu-compliant options as standard features in premium developments.

The city's rapid infrastructure development creates unique opportunities for Vastu-compliant construction from the ground up. Vastu by Nisshu emphasizes the importance of plot selection, noting that "a wrongly chosen plot may lead to financial strain, family disputes, or delayed projects."

Noida NCR: Urban Planning Advantages

Charru Gupta Vastu highlights specific challenges in Noida NCR, where "residential developments across Noida, Greater Noida, Greater Noida West, and Indirapuram are largely defined by restricted ventilation and light flow, builder-driven design limitations, and fixed apartment layouts."

Despite these constraints, the systematic urban planning in Noida provides advantages for implementing Vastu principles, particularly in newer developments that can incorporate directional considerations from the planning stage.

Key Vastu Preferences in Property Selection

Directional Preferences and Market Impact

The preference hierarchy for property directions significantly impacts pricing and demand:

East-Facing Properties: Most preferred for new beginnings and prosperity, commanding premium prices

North-Facing Properties: Favored for wealth and career growth, particularly popular among business professionals

Northeast Orientation: Considered highly auspicious, often the first to sell in any development

West and South Directions: Acceptable with proper Vastu remedies, typically priced lower

Layout and Design Elements

MoneyTree Realty emphasizes that "apart from location, price and design, there's one other reason that's becoming increasingly important to many homebuyers in India - Vastu compliance."

Essential Vastu elements buyers prioritize include:

Main Entrance Positioning: North or east directions preferred for optimal energy flow

Kitchen Placement: Southeast corner for fire element balance

Master Bedroom Location: Southwest for stability and restful sleep

Living Areas: Northeast orientation for positive energy circulation

Bathroom Placement: Northwest or southeast, avoiding northeast corners

Plot Selection Criteria

For buyers purchasing plots for construction, Vastu considerations become even more critical. Key factors include:

  • Plot shape and size (rectangular or square preferred)
  • Surrounding structures and their impact on energy flow
  • Road approach and entrance possibilities
  • Natural elements like water bodies and elevation changes

Investment and Financial Implications

Premium Pricing for Vastu Compliance

Get My Ghar analyzes whether Vastu compliance represents "Fact, Faith, or Financial Advantage" in property valuation. Market data indicates:

  • Vastu-compliant properties command 5-15% premium over similar non-compliant units
  • Faster sales cycles for properly oriented properties
  • Better resale value retention over time
  • Higher rental yields in Vastu-compliant properties

Long-term Value Creation

Properties with strong Vastu compliance demonstrate:

  • Better value retention during market downturns
  • Stronger appreciation rates in growing markets
  • Enhanced liquidity when selling
  • Premium rental demand from traditional families

Challenges and Modern Solutions

Urban Development Constraints

Dense urban development in Delhi NCR often limits perfect Vastu implementation. Common challenges include:

  • Fixed building orientations in high-rise developments
  • Limited plot sizes restricting optimal layouts
  • Existing infrastructure constraints
  • Regulatory limitations on construction modifications

Remedial Measures and Adaptations

When perfect Vastu compliance isn't possible, buyers and developers employ various solutions:

Design Modifications: Strategic use of colors, lighting, and materials to enhance positive energy

Landscape Integration: Water features and green spaces positioned according to Vastu principles

Interior Arrangements: Furniture placement and room usage optimized for energy flow

Technology Integration: Smart home systems designed to support Vastu principles

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Do Vastu-compliant properties really sell faster in Delhi NCR?

Yes, market data shows Vastu-compliant properties typically sell 20-30% faster than non-compliant ones. With 80% of metro buyers considering Vastu essential, properties with proper directional orientation and layout often trigger bidding wars and close at premium prices. East and north-facing properties with correct entrance placement can sell within weeks, while similar properties with Vastu defects may sit on the market for months.

2. How much premium should I expect to pay for a Vastu-compliant property?

Vastu-compliant properties in Delhi NCR typically command 5-15% premium over similar non-compliant units. The premium varies by location and property type - luxury developments in Gurgaon may see higher premiums (10-15%), while middle-income segments in Noida might see 5-8% premiums. However, this premium often pays for itself through faster appreciation and better resale value.

3. Can I fix Vastu defects in an existing apartment, or should I look for a new property?

Many Vastu defects can be remedied through interior modifications, color therapy, strategic furniture placement, and lighting solutions. However, major structural issues like the wrong entrance direction or kitchen in the northeast corner are harder to fix. If you're buying for long-term residence and the property has good fundamentals (location, price), remedial measures often work well. For investment purposes, it's better to choose naturally compliant properties.

4. Which areas in Delhi NCR offer the best Vastu-compliant options for homebuyers?

Noida and Greater Noida offer advantages due to planned development with grid-based layouts that facilitate proper directional alignment. Gurgaon's newer sectors along Dwarka Expressway increasingly incorporate Vastu principles from the planning stage. In Delhi, areas like Dwarka and Rohini have better-planned layouts. Avoid very old developments or irregularly shaped plots that make Vastu compliance difficult.

5. Is Vastu compliance worth considering for rental properties and investment purposes?

Absolutely. Vastu-compliant rental properties command 10-20% higher rents and have lower vacancy rates, especially among traditional families and NRI tenants. For investment, these properties show better appreciation rates and liquidity. With 73% of Indian buyers actively seeking Vastu compliance, ignoring this factor can significantly impact your property's marketability and returns. Even if you don't personally believe in Vastu, your future buyers likely will.
